How water filter for drinking water Actually Works

At its core, a water filter for drinking water uses a combination of physical, chemical, and biological processes to remove impurities from tap water. Water passes through a filter, which captures particles, bacteria, viruses, and other contaminants. The filtered water then flows through to the faucet, ready for consumption.

Key Insights

The type of filtration technology used varies depending on the product. Some common methods include activated carbon, reverse osmosis, ultraviolet (UV) light, and ceramic elements. By understanding how these technologies work, consumers can make informed decisions about the best water filter for their needs.

Opportunities and Considerations

When evaluating water filters for drinking water, consider the following:

  • Effectiveness: Look for filters with high contaminant removal rates.* Maintenance: Choose filters with easy maintenance and replacement options.* Cost: Balance initial cost with long-term cost savings.* Brand reputation: Research the manufacturer to ensure they're trustworthy.

While there are many benefits to using water filters for drinking water, there are also some potential drawbacks. For example, some filters can reduce water pressure or introduce off-flavors. It's essential to weigh these considerations when making a decision.
